What industries use SLES produced in India?

SLES produced in India is widely used in various industries, including personal care, cosmetics, pharmaceuticals, and household cleaning products. Its effectiveness as a surfactant makes it a popular choice for formulating products that require foaming and cleansing properties.

Are there any environmental concerns with SLES production?

Yes, there are environmental concerns associated with SLES production, particularly regarding its biodegradability and the sourcing of palm oil. Many manufacturers are now adopting sustainable practices, such as using renewable resources and ensuring that their processes minimize environmental impact.

What regulations govern SLES manufacturing in India?

SLES manufacturing in India is governed by various regulations, including the Bureau of Indian Standards (BIS) and guidelines from the Ministry of Environment. Manufacturers must comply with safety, quality, and environmental standards to ensure their products are safe for consumers and the environment.
